EFA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

1,701 of the 6,222 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ares MSCI EAFE ETF (EFA)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$39.7B — up 18% from $33.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 241 funds opened new EFA positions and 89 closed out — a net gain of 152 holders — while 563 added to existing stakes and 691 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jane Street, adding an estimated $153M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$1.01B.
